Imagick::setImageProperty

(PECL imagick 2, PECL imagick 3)

Imagick::setImageProperty β€” Sets an image property

Опис

public Imagick::setImageProperty(string $name, string $value): bool

Sets a named property to the image. Π¦Π΅ΠΉ ΠΌΠ΅Ρ‚ΠΎΠ΄ доступний, якщо Imagick Π·Ρ–Π±Ρ€Π°Π½ΠΈΠΉ Π· ImageMagick вСрсії 6.3.2 Π°Π±ΠΎ Π½ΠΎΠ²Ρ–ΡˆΠΎΡŽ.

ΠŸΠ°Ρ€Π°ΠΌΠ΅Ρ‚Ρ€ΠΈ

name

value

ЗначСння, Ρ‰ΠΎ ΠΏΠΎΠ²Π΅Ρ€Ρ‚Π°ΡŽΡ‚ΡŒΡΡ

ΠŸΠΎΠ²Π΅Ρ€Ρ‚Π°Ρ” true Π² Ρ€Π°Π·Ρ– успіху.

ΠŸΡ€ΠΈΠΊΠ»Π°Π΄ΠΈ

ΠŸΡ€ΠΈΠΊΠ»Π°Π΄ #1 Using Imagick::setImageProperty():

Setting and getting image properties

<?php
$image
= new Imagick();
$image->newImage(300, 200, "black");

$image->setImageProperty('Exif:Make', 'Imagick');
echo
$image->getImageProperty('Exif:Make');
?>

Please be aware that only 'comment' values are written to the file if it's a JPEG. This means that any other data, such as GPS data or Exif data can be 'modified' but will not be written to the file. This might change in the future, but it hasn't change in 2 years.
